Las Vegas (LAS) → Phoenix (PHX): cheap fares overview

Las Vegas to Phoenix is one of those routes where the math almost doesn't make sense. You're looking at 411 kilometers, a 29-minute flight, and three airlines — AA, F9, and WN — all competing for the same seats. That competition keeps base fares pretty reasonable most of the year, but don't expect prices to stay flat. Vegas weekends drive demand in both directions, and Phoenix's snowbird season (roughly November through March) pulls retirees and sun-seekers in ways that tighten availability fast. Summer's actually your friend here — triple-digit Phoenix heat scares off casual travelers, which tends to soften prices exactly when seats are sitting empty.

Why travel from Las Vegas to Phoenix?

Phoenix punches well above its weight for a city that gets underestimated. The food scene alone is worth the trip — James Beard-recognized chefs, outstanding Sonoran Mexican that's genuinely different from anything you'd find in Vegas, and a craft brewery culture that's quietly become one of the better ones in the Southwest. Scottsdale sits right next door and draws a serious spa and golf crowd, but there's also the Desert Botanical Garden, the Heard Museum for Indigenous art and history, and Camelback Mountain if you want to actually move your body. A lot of people make this hop for family visits or corporate meetings — Phoenix has quietly become a major business hub — and with 160 non-stop destinations out of PHX, plenty of travelers use it as a connecting point for onward trips into Mexico or the Southeast.

How to find a cheap fare on this route

Book at least three to four weeks out on this route — it's short enough that last-minute fares can spike hard, especially on Friday afternoons and Sunday evenings when the Vegas weekend crowd is moving. Mid-week departures on WN or F9 tend to offer the most flexibility on price. January and February are trickier due to snowbird demand; June through August is genuinely underrated for finding low fares. There's no obvious alternate airport on the Phoenix end worth the detour, but LAS's 170 non-stop destinations mean you can sometimes find cheaper positioning flights if you're creative about where your trip actually starts.

What should I know before booking a cheap flight from Las Vegas to Phoenix?

Check baggage policies carefully, as budget carriers like Frontier may charge for carry-ons and checked bags, which could offset ticket savings. Also verify departure times and airport locations (Harry Reid vs. Sky Harbor), as early morning or late evening flights are often cheaper but may be less convenient.
